Facelli Winery operates in Washington's Columbia Valley, a region defined by warm days, cool nights, and deep volcanic soils that shape structured red wines and elegant whites. The winery's portfolio centers on Chardonnay, Merlot, and Cabernet Sauvignon—grapes that thrive in the valley's continental climate. The Sagemoor Vineyard Chardonnay demonstrates the region's capacity for mineral-driven white wines, while the Private Reserve Merlot and Private Reserve Cabernet Sauvignon reflect the darker fruit and tannin structure characteristic of Columbia Valley reds. Both Wine Advocate and Wine Spectator have assessed the winery's releases, anchoring its wines within the broader conversation of Pacific Northwest viticulture.
